Baked Asparagus with Balsamic Butter Sauce Recipe

Ingredients:

1 bunch fresh asparagus, trimmed
cooking spray
salt and pepper to taste
2 tablespoons butter
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ar

Directions:

1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).

2. Arrange the asparagus on a baking sheet. Coat with cooking spray, and season with salt and pepper.

3. Bake asparagus 12 minutes in the preheated oven, or until tender.

4. Melt the but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Remove from heat, and stir in soy sauce and balsamic vinegar. Pour over the baked asparagus to serve.

Preparation Time:

25 minutes
